Bayern Munich wrapped up a successful Bundesliga season in top form.
Bayern Munich wrapped up Vincent Kompany’s first season relatively quietly. In a calm match, Bayern Munich outperformed a disfunctional TSG Hoffenheim side to finish off an excellent campaign for the Bavarians. While Bayern Munich didn’t break their own goalscoring record, there were lots to be happy about.
Michael Olise is the future of Bayern
While Florian Wirtz, is on the top of everyone’s mind at the moment, Bayern Munich already acquired their superstar last season. Olise has been nothing short of spectacular this season. While there has been criticism of his final product and wastefulness at times, this criticism is simply not warranted considering just how good the young Frenchman has been in his rookie season. Arguably the best player in the Bundesliga this season. The former Crystal Palace man has all the potential to be the face of Bayern for years to come.
Tom Bischof will be a welcome addition
It is always difficult to shine brightly for a relegation side, but Bischof has shown flashes of greatness all season. Bischof set up his teammate for what would have been an excellent goal with an incredible through ball, but was let down by his team. Harry Kane won’t waste those opportunities next season.
Kompany’s first season was a success
Like it or not, Vincent Kompany accomplished enough in his first season in Munich to be considered a success. Unlucky injuries costed Bayern Munich the Champions League matches against Inter Milan and an untimely red card saw Bayern Munich bow out of the DFB Pokal. The future is bright with Kompany. It is understandable to be disappointed with the outcome, but all signs are positive moving forward.
Oliver Baumann’s struggles
Oliver Baumann deservedly won the role as Germany’s starting goalkeeper in the past months. However, Hoffenheim will have now conceded the second most out of all Bundesliga teams this season after this match. How much can be attributed on sloppy defense and is it time to re-consider whether Baumann is really the man for the job? 4 goals today from Bayern’s xG of 1.05. Ouch. Perhaps it is time for the unfit Marc-Andre Ter Stegen to take back the reigns.
